资讯系统后端架构编译策略与性能优化实践

资讯系统后端架构的编译策略直接影响系统的稳定性和性能表现。合理的编译配置可以提升代码执行效率,减少资源消耗。在实际开发中,应根据项目需求选择合适的编译器和优化选项,例如开启内联优化、循环展开等特性。

在多平台部署时,需要考虑不同操作系统和硬件架构的兼容性问题。通过交叉编译技术,可以在开发环境中生成适用于目标平台的可执行文件,避免因环境差异导致的运行异常。

AI生成内容图,仅供参考

性能优化不仅仅是编译层面的工作,还需结合代码结构和算法设计进行综合调整。例如,减少不必要的内存分配、使用高效的数据结构以及合理管理线程池,都能有效提升系统响应速度。

日常运维中,监控系统运行状态并收集性能数据是持续优化的基础。利用性能分析工具定位瓶颈,如CPU占用率、内存泄漏或I/O阻塞等问题,有助于针对性地改进系统表现。

实践表明,良好的编译策略与性能优化需要团队协作和持续迭代。定期回顾架构设计,结合实际负载情况调整编译参数和代码逻辑,是保持系统高效运行的关键。

dawei

【声明】:站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复